Hess Family Painting, C-33 Painting and Decorating Contractor in Escondido, CA
Hess Family Painting operating as a sole owner holds an active California contractor license (CSLB #976526), valid through Sep 30, 2026. First issued in 2012, the license has been on the CSLB roster for 14 years. It carries a single CSLB classification: C-33 — Painting and Decorating Contractor. Records show an active surety bond on file with American Contractors Indemnity Company and a previously-filed workers' compensation policy with Clear Spring Property and Casualty Company that is no longer active. The business is based in Escondido, in San Diego County, California.
